Transaction d53a37c91b61248a4d5c86340bbc9bbdbd0a0ff66dc0cb34e19eed00082e9e36
1 Input
1 Output
-
d53a37c91b61248a4d5c86340bbc9bbdbd0a0ff66dc0cb34e19eed00082e9e36:0
- value
- 98615
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b828071b7e7a00ff5e6fcc73a72aee4ae3174161 OP_EQUAL
- address
- 3JUkD21pMVMgpY4E5XsXku4tkMSjR4R3zp